Comfortable Accommodations Basma Executive Club in Aswan offers family rooms with air-conditioning, terraces, and river views. Each room includes a work desk, mini-bar, and free WiFi. Exceptional Facilities Guests can enjoy a sun terrace, year-round outdoor swimming pool, and a restaurant serving international cuisine. Additional amenities include a bar, hot tub, and fitness center. Prime Location Located 9.3 mi from Aswan International Airport, the hotel is a short walk from the Nubian Museum and near attractions such as the Unfinished Obelisk and Temple of Philae.

The location is near the Nubian Museum, and we can have a great view of the city and the Nile River. The staff is friendly and helpful. Especially, we would like to thank the manager, Mariam and the receptionist, Carlos. They made their best efforts to provide excellent service for the guests, and we really appreciate their great service. The breakfast in the executive club is limited but good enough. They also provided a breakfast box when we left early morning. The hotel provided a free sunset boat trip. It's a big boat with an air conditioner. You can enjoy the beautiful view of the Nile River. The drlink is not free, but reasonable price. I have nothing to complain about, but a small advice. The hotel provided a complimentary sunset boat trip at 4:30 pm, but we needed to go to the Obelisk Hotel near the river by taxi or Uber. There was a little bit of miscommunication, but the hotel offered great help. My suggestion is to provide a simple instruction about the boat trip in English.

The hotel does command a good position on a hill with a good view of the Nile. My room was a good size and had a balcony which faced out across the swimming pool. Didn't get off to a good start at Executive Club as they advised that they had no record of my booking despite me showing them confirmation of the booking on my phone and proof of advance payment. So initially I thought I may have to go elsewhere but fortunately they did have a room available! Still not sure why they had no record of the booking, although to be fair to the hotel they did then provide me with a complimentary dinner. The food was ok but I had had better in other hotels during my trip to Egypt. As other reviewers have commented the hotel is just a little tired in parts - the bathroom in my room for example could have done with some upgrading. And on the first morning when I went in to the bathroom there initially was no water - not sure why not, and I was on the point of calling Reception when the water did came back on stream about a half hour later. Some staff were fine but others did not come across as quite as welcoming as I had experienced elsewhere on my trip.
